Next year is the 25th annual Gathering of the Appalachian Long Distance
Hikers Association. Over the next several months we are planning to put
together a commemorative DVD profiling the entire history of the Gatherings
and ALDHA as a way to celebrate this occasion. We'd like to present this as
part of next year's Friday evening program, as well as each attendee
receiving a DVD copy as part of their registration packet. But to create a
complete visual display of ALDHA history, and to do it artistically, we need
to collect a significant amount of material, from the original 1982
Gathering all the way up to the present time. We're looking for prints,
slides, audio or video recordings, and digital images. The more we receive,
the more there will be to choose from to make it as creative as possible.
And given that ALDHA consists of more than Gatherings, we're also interested
in images from spring meetings, work trips, and the presence of ALDHA in
relation to other events, towns, etc. Each contributor would be credited at
the close of the video.
